Safran inaugurates its new facility in Germany dedicated to helicopter engines service and maintenance

Safran Helicopter Engines opened its new facility in Norderstedt (Schleswig-Holstein), near Hamburg. This 3,000-square-metre industrial site, dedicated to provide support, maintenance and repair services of helicopter engines, enables the company to support the growth of the helicopter market in Europe. Vietnam approves ExecuJet MRO Services Malaysia to maintain Gulfstream G650ER aircraft

The Civil Aviation Authority of Vietnam (CAAV) has certified ExecuJet MRO Services Malaysia, a wholly owned subsidiary of Dassault Aviation, to perform line and base maintenance on Vietnam-registered Gulfstream G650ER aircraft.
